Ryanair Urges Competition Reforms to Lower EU Airport Charges

6 Jun 2024
Message — The airline requests increasing slot usage thresholds and expanding the "new entrant" definition to facilitate expansion at major airports. They advocate for a "single till" principle to prevent overcharging by airports with significant market power. Additionally, they call for removing artificial barriers to entry for ground handling service providers.123
Why — These reforms would lower Ryanair's operating costs while enabling growth at major hubs.4
Impact — Legacy carriers and dominant airports would lose their protected market positions and profits.56

Response to SESAR Common Project 1: Concluding the pilot phase of the SESAR deployment framework

14 Sept 2020

Ryanair welcomes the work done by DG Move to update the Pilot Common Projects (PCP) implementing regulation (EU No 716/2014) and appreciates the opportunity to comment on the draft implementing regulation on the establishment of the Common Project One (CP1). Technology must be one of the key elements to modernise European ATM and therefore, we consider CP1 essential to achieve this goal. However, we are concerned that the review of the common projects comes at a moment when the aviation industry is suffering the deepest crisis of its history. Airspace Users’ financial resources will be widely limited in the coming years and this will impact our ability to deliver and implement some of the changes required. In this sense, please find attached our comments regarding the draft implementing regulation on the establishment of the CP1. Please don’t hesitate to contact us if you have any question regarding our position. We are open to discuss this topic at any time.

Response to Exceptional measures RP3

31 Jul 2020

Ryanair is deeply concerned that the exceptional measures proposed in the draft legal text fail to address the root problem and will lead to a slower recovery of the European traffic. The shortfall in ATC revenues is entirely due to the actions of the Member States in closing borders and imposing travel restrictions. Consequently, these same Member States must be responsible for covering the full cost of the ATC revenues. The risk-sharing mechanism provided for under Regulation (EU) 2019/317 is designed only to respond to minor traffic changes and is inadequate in dealing with major shock to the system, such as the Covid pandemic which has caused passenger numbers to collapse by 99%. We therefore welcome DG Move’s attempt to amend this Regulation. However, DG Move has not taken on board the feedback provided by the airspace users. This feedback highlighted that DG Move, in coordination with the Member States, must agree a plan to support the aviation industry using all available mechanisms, including National and EU funds. The draft legal text only cites Article 29 (6) of current Implementing Regulation (EU) 2019/317 without providing any additional tool or provision for Member States to support the aviation industry. The regulation must encourage and allow use of the funding sources agreed during the past weeks such us the €750bn European Recovery Funds, or other National sources like the non-discriminatory State aid schemes. DG Move must elaborate on this further. Moreover, we are very concerned that the proposal is highly dependent on the cost containment measures to be delivered by ANSPs, who have barely communicated their plans and/or the expected impact. This information will not be available at least until November according to the draft legal text proposed and even at that stage, their forecasts may not be accurate yet. DG Move and Member States cannot therefore approve these “exceptional measures” as planned in September, as the information required to do a proper risk assessment will be unavailable, and therefore it will be impossible to properly evaluating the impact on future ATC charges. Under DG Move’s current plan, airspace users would be responsible for covering a revenue gap estimated to be over €3bn at a time when our revenues have collapsed (Ryanair has just reported a quarterly loss of €185m, while legacy airlines have been granted over €30bn in State aid). In addition to this, we are faced with the essential task of rebuilding network traffic which has been decimated by Covid-19. DG Move’s current plan is therefore clearly unsustainable and must be amended in line with airspace users’ proposals. The draft legal text shall include a provision to mandate the use of the surplus of over €2bn generated by ANSPs in RP2. This surplus was generated on top of their regulated profits while underspending on planned cost and could help to offset the revenue shortfall discussed. It is essential that DG Move also elaborates on how the cost-containment measures undertaken by ANSPs will be passed on airspace users, in particular how the different State sponsored staff cost support schemes or other similar Government support schemes used by the ANSPs will be used to mitigate this catastrophic situation. We are also astonished to see no reference regarding the assessment done by the EC and the PRB of RP3 performance plans dated March 2020 and the different annual reports related to RP2. These clearly state that the ANSPs’ costs are not aligned with the European objectives and that the ATC actual cost is well below the unjustifiable determined costs claimed by the ANSPs. This is not acceptable. We continue to call on DG Move to reconsider its proposal, and instead to work with Governments to inject liquidity into the system, covering the entire ATC revenue shortfall. This will support the rebuilding of the European aviation industry and benefit European consumers and the wider European economy.
